Jughead, Jughead no. 213
written by George Gladir, 1925-2013, Craig Boldman, fl. 1978 and Barry Grossman, 1948-; edited by Victor Gorelick, 1941-2020; art by Stan Goldberg, 1932-2014, Phil Felix, 1954-, Barry Grossman, 1948-, Ken Selig, 1932-2019, Tim Kennedy, fl. 1990, Jim Amash, 1960- and Mark McKenna, fl. 1997, in Jughead (Pelham, NY: Archie Comic Publications, Inc., 2012), 24 page(s)

- Abstract / Summary
- How does a robbery, Hotdog, and anchovy pizza help land Jughead a summer job? Find out in "The Job Hunt!" Next up, it's Friday the 13th, so what better way for Jughead and Archie to bend fortune in their favor than to hang out with "bad luck magnet" Jinx Malloy? See how well their plan unfolds in "Lucky Thirteen." Finally, in a tale of devotion, Ethel helps Jughead enter Hotdog into a pet photo competition in hopes of getting asked to the big dance! Will Hotdog's photos win his master top prize?
